What is the volume of a right circular cylinder with a radius of 3 in. and a height of 10 in.?​

Respuesta :

umendubisi810
umendubisi810 umendubisi810
  • 03-02-2020

Answer:

V=282.74in^3

Step-by-step explanation:

Volume of cylinder

V= TTr^2h

Where

TT=3.14

r=3

h=10in

V=3.14*3^2*10= 282.743in^3
